What Is a bid Bond and Why Is It Crucial?
a bid bond works as a monetary safeguard in the building bidding process. It assures that you'll recognize your bid if awarded the task.
Essentially, it protects the project owner from prospective losses if you back out after winning the contract. By offering a bid bond, you show your commitment and dependability, which can enhance your reputation among customers.
It additionally aids you stand out from rivals who may not supply this assurance. Without a bid bond, you take the chance of shedding chances, as lots of jobs need it as part of the bidding procedure.
Comprehending the relevance of bid bonds can aid you protect contracts and develop count on with customers while ensuring you're monetarily safeguarded throughout the bidding process.
Just How bid Bonds Job: The Process Explained
When you decide to position a bid on a building and construction project, understanding just how bid bonds work is critical for your success.
First, you'll need to get a bid bond from a surety firm, which acts as a guarantee that you'll satisfy your commitments if awarded the contract. You'll commonly pay a costs based on the complete bid amount.
When you submit your bid, the bond ensures the task owner that if you fail to honor your bid, the surety will cover the costs, approximately the bond's limitation.
If you win the agreement, the bid bond is often replaced by a performance bond. This procedure helps protect the rate of interests of all celebrations involved and guarantees that you're serious about your proposal.
